When diagnosing a heater issue in a 2011 Land Rover Range Rover, it's crucial to follow a structured diagnostic approach that emphasizes simpler solutions before tackling more complex problems. Begin by checking the coolant level and ensuring there are no air pockets in the system, as these factors can significantly affect heater performance. Next, assess the thermostat to confirm it is functioning properly, since a faulty thermostat can prevent the engine from reaching the optimal temperature needed for effective heating. If these initial checks do not resolve the issue, inspect the heater core for any blockages or leaks, as a clogged heater core can impede heat transfer. Additionally, evaluate the blend doors, which are responsible for directing heated air; utilizing a diagnostic tool can help identify any malfunctions. It's also important to examine the heater control valve, which regulates coolant flow to the heater core, and ensure that all electrical components, including the heater resistor, are in good working order. Lastly, check for any air leaks and confirm that all vents are operational. By systematically following these steps, you can effectively diagnose and resolve the heater issue in your Range Rover.
When troubleshooting the heater issues in a 2011 Land Rover Range Rover, it's essential to consider several common problems that could be affecting its performance. One of the primary culprits is a faulty thermostat, which can prevent the engine from reaching the necessary temperature for the heater to operate effectively. If the thermostat is stuck open or closed, it can lead to insufficient heating. Another potential issue is a clogged or malfunctioning heater core, which can obstruct the flow of hot coolant, resulting in cold air being circulated inside the vehicle. Additionally, internal heat flaps or air valves may become stuck, misdirecting airflow away from the heater core and causing inadequate heating. The single heater control valve, often located on the left-hand side bulkhead, can also fail, preventing hot coolant from entering the heater matrix. Furthermore, low coolant levels or trapped air in the cooling system can significantly impact heater performance, making it crucial to check and bleed the system as needed. Lastly, issues with air blenders or vent settings can lead to uneven heating, so adjusting these settings may help achieve a more comfortable cabin temperature. By systematically addressing these common problems, you can effectively diagnose and potentially resolve the heating issues in your Range Rover.
When dealing with a non-functioning heater in your 2011 Land Rover Range Rover, it is crucial to act swiftly due to the serious implications that can arise from this seemingly minor inconvenience. A malfunctioning heater often signals deeper issues within the cooling system, such as trapped air that can lead to overheating and potentially catastrophic engine damage, including a blown head gasket. Additionally, a clogged heater core can obstruct coolant flow, diminishing engine performance and risking long-term damage if left unresolved. Beyond mechanical concerns, the absence of heat compromises safety and comfort, particularly in cold weather, as it affects visibility by failing to defrost or demist the windshield. Therefore, addressing the heater issue promptly is not just about comfort; it is essential for maintaining the vehicle's overall health and ensuring safe driving conditions. Ignoring these symptoms can lead to more extensive and costly repairs, making it imperative to have your vehicle inspected and repaired as soon as possible.
